The "tungsten radiation shielding fabric," processed into a smooth fiber form using Toho Metal's technology and woven with the cooperation of a fiber manufacturer, possesses shielding capabilities equivalent to existing shielding materials, while being lightweight and highly flexible. It is expected to be developed for use in protective clothing at nuclear power plants and as a new shielding material in the medical field. 【Features】 ○ Gamma-ray shielding rate of 10.7% ○ By layering the fabric or combining it with tungsten plates (0.1mm), over 25% shielding is also possible ○ Successful development as a new shielding material that is lightweight and highly flexible by turning it into fabric ○ When this shielding fabric is used in protective clothing worn by humans, it can significantly reduce the burden on workers compared to the heavy and cumbersome shielding materials used previously.
